Another must see session is The Pineapples’ run-through of our award-winning ‘Urban Mining’ project. Our director Gareth Atkinson will be sharing insights from the initiative, which has seen us reuse 40 tonnes of pre-war steel reclaimed from The Elephant on Oxford Street, London, at FORE Partnership’s separate development, TBC.London, a low carbon office retrofit at Tower Bridge.
